Ingredients for Dough:
90g All Purpose Flour
12g Coconut Flour
6g Garlic Powder
6g Baking Powder
200g Plain Non-Fat Greek Yogurt
100g Egg Whites
Toppings:
125g Pasta Sauce of your Choice
56g Light Shredded Mozzarella
6oz Chicken Breast
100g Barbecue Sauce of your Choice (I used Stubbs Sugar Free)
1.) Preheat the oven to 500F. Then, in a bowl, add all the dry ingredients and mix. In a separate bowl, mix together the wet ingredients. Then, combine the dry ingredients into the wet ingredients and mix until they are fully combined.
2.) Cover a pizza pan with parchment paper. Then, spread out the pizza dough into the desired pizza shape. Highly recommended to spread the dough like an actual pizza with the edges having more dough than the middle. This will ensure that it bakes right and that it has a thick crust. Bake for 6-8 minutes, then take the pizza out, remove the parchment paper, and place it back into the oven for 3-5 minutes. By taking the parchment paper off, the bottom of the crust airs out and cooks more evenly.
3.) While the pizza cooks, take 6oz of chicken breast and season it with some garlic powder and sea salt. Place the chicken into the air fryer for 6-8 minutes at 400F. Flip it over and cook for 2-4 more minutes.
4.) After the chicken is done, cut them into super small pieces and put them in a bowl. Mix the barbecue sauce with the chicken.
5.) Add pasta sauce, mozzarella, and then chicken onto the pizza and put it back into the oven for 3-5 minutes. Once it’s done, take it out, and enjoy this heavenly pizza!
